Rajkumar endorsed by NYC’s largest police union in race for public advocate – QNS
Share
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email

Meeting Member Jenifer Rajkumar obtained the endorsement of the Patrolmen’s Benevolent Affiliation.

File photograph courtesy of Rajkumar’s workplace

Meeting Member Jenifer Rajkumar secured a serious endorsement in her bid for New York Metropolis public advocate on Thursday, Might 29, receiving the backing of the Patrolmen’s Benevolent Affiliation (PBA), town’s largest police union.

The PBA, which represents greater than 20,000 uniformed NYPD officers, cited Rajkumar’s public security file and assist for law enforcement officials as key causes for its assist. Rajkumar is campaigning to unseat incumbent Public Advocate Jumaane Williams within the upcoming June 24 Democratic main.

“Assemblywoman Rajkumar understands the importance of standing up for public safety and for the hardworking men and women who protect our city,” mentioned PBA President Patrick Hendry. “She knows that the Public Advocate’s job is not to demonize cops or dream up ways to make our job harder. Jenifer has been fighting in Albany to ensure police officers are treated fairly and to give us the tools and support we need to protect our communities.”

Rajkumar, a Stanford Regulation graduate and former civil rights legal professional, is the primary South Asian lady elected to the New York State Legislature. She has represented Meeting District 38, which incorporates elements of Queens, since 2021. Within the Meeting, she has sponsored a number of public security measures, together with the SMOKEOUT Act, geared toward curbing unlawful hashish retailers and laws increasing protections for home violence survivors.

“I am honored to have the support of the brave officers who keep our neighborhoods safe,” Rajkumar mentioned. “As Public Advocate, I will continue to fight for a city where working people can live in safety, dignity, and fairness. I will transform the Public Advocate’s Office from a sleepy political stepping stone into a real force for working people and help build a safer, more affordable city for all.”

The Workplace of the Public Advocate is a citywide elected place that serves as an ombudsman between residents and metropolis authorities, with the facility to introduce laws, examine complaints and monitor metropolis businesses. Rajkumar has pledged to develop the workplace’s authorized capabilities and improve oversight of each metropolis operations and company actors, in distinction to what she described as underutilization of the workplace beneath its present management.

Rajkumar enters the race with a broad coalition of endorsements, together with assist from labor unions, tenant organizations and immigrant rights teams. Amongst her different endorsers are Senators Joe Addabbo and Toby Ann Stavisky, a number of metropolis and state lawmakers, native Democratic golf equipment and different political leaders throughout town.
